Overview'Dead Men Tell No Tales is a gripping seafaring thriller by E. W. Hornung. Down-on-his-luck Dick, desperate for money, signs on with a band of smugglers plotting to rob a ship of its mysterious cargo. What begins as a reckless bid for quick cash turns sinister when he discovers the ""goods"" are actually kidnapped sailors held for ransom in the hold. As suspicions grow among the crew-fueled by nervous questions about their course and secretive talk of cargo-tensions with the touchy captain erupt into violence. Trapped between ruthless criminals and doomed prisoners, Dick is swept into a perilous game of cat and mouse on the high seas, where one wrong move could cost him his life.
